Firefighters tackle farm blaze

AROUND 40 tonnes of hay caught fire at a farm in Cranbrook, in the heart of the Weald, this afternoon.

The fire brigade was called to the farm in Freight Lane at around 1pm.

Pumps from Cranbrook and Tenterden attended the blaze and firefighters are keeping an eye on the area while the fire burns itself out.

Crews from Maidstone were put on standby to cover the rest of the area.
